U.S. Secretary of State Antony Blinken returned to Israel today to meet with Israeli Prime Minister Benyamin Netanyahu, with whom he discussed his commitments with partners in the region and received an update on the situation on the ground. This was reported by US State Department spokesman Matthew Miller.
Blinken "underscored his unwavering support for Israel's right to defend itself against Hamas terrorism and reaffirmed the United States' determination to provide the Israeli government with what it needs to protect its citizens."
He also discussed with Netanyahu "the close coordination of the United States with the United Nations and regional partners to facilitate the delivery of humanitarian aid to civilians." Blinken also discussed the U.S. commitment "to the swift and safe release of those held hostage by Hamas."
